U of M Forecast shows Detroit’s economy holding steady in face of national economic headwinds
The Detroit Economic Outlook for 2021-2027 released this week shows the City’s economy holding up in the face of national economic headwinds, as development projects in Detroit and pent-up demand in the auto industry prove to be major drivers in the City’s ongoing economic recovery.

Office of Arts, Culture and Entrepreneurship (Detroit ACE) Issues Open Call for Artist To Create Statue Honoring late Tuskegee Airmen Lt. Col. Alexander Jefferson
The Office of Arts, Culture and Entrepreneurship (Detroit ACE) has issued an open call for an artist to create a statue honoring the late Lt. Col. Alexander Jefferson, whose service as a Tuskegee Airmen helped win World War II. He died in June at age 100.

Detroit Means Business gets $9M ARPA boost to provide financial support to city’s small businesses
Thanks to a $9 million allocation approved by City Council last week, small businesses in Detroit who have been negatively affected by the COVID-19 pandemic soon will have the opportunity for direct financial support through Detroit Means Business (DMB)
